Congress fights dissent over Kolar, picks KV Gowtham as candidate
Gowtham's candidature was announced after five Congress legislators threatened to resign if the son-in-law of Minister KH Muniyappa, was nominated to contest from Kolar.

Amid intense internal discontent, Congress on Saturday, 30 March, finally announced KV Gowtham as its Kolar Lok Sabha candidate, ending the suspense. Congress managed to take a neutral stance and not bow to pressure from either KH Muniyappa or KR Ramesh Kumar’s factions. Siddaramaiah succeeded in resolving the dissent in Kolar but reprimanded the five legislators for threatening to resign.
